How does a Remote Medical Monitor effectively collaborate with clinical trial teams across different time zones?

As a Remote Medical Monitor, you will regularly coordinate with clinical research associates, investigators, and data management teams who may be located globally. Effective collaboration often involves flexible scheduling for virtual meetings, clear written communication, and proactive updates to ensure all team members are aligned. Utilizing project management tools and maintaining detailed documentation helps streamline workflows and reduce misunderstandings. Strong organizational skills are essential to manage time zone differences and ensure timely responses to safety queries or protocol deviations.

What is a Remote Medical Monitor?

A Remote Medical Monitor is a healthcare professional, typically a physician, who oversees the safety and efficacy of clinical trials from a remote location. They are responsible for reviewing patient data, monitoring adverse events, and ensuring compliance with study protocols without being physically present at the trial site. Remote Medical Monitors play a crucial role in maintaining the integrity of clinical research, facilitating timely decisions, and ensuring patient safety. Their work allows for greater flexibility and efficiency in clinical trial management, especially in multi-site or decentralized studies.

What is the difference between Remote Medical Monitor vs Remote Clinical Research Associate?

AspectRemote Medical MonitorRemote Clinical Research Associate
Required CredentialsMedical degree or clinical background, certifications like CCRP or CCRA often preferredDegree in life sciences, healthcare, or related field; certifications like CCRP common
Work EnvironmentRemote, primarily reviewing clinical trial data and safety reportsRemote or onsite, overseeing trial sites and monitoring compliance
Employer & Industry UsagePharmaceutical companies, CROs, biotech firmsPharmaceutical companies, CROs, research institutions

While both roles support clinical trials remotely, Remote Medical Monitors focus on safety data review and medical oversight, whereas Remote Clinical Research Associates primarily oversee trial site activities and compliance. Both require healthcare or scientific backgrounds and are common in the pharmaceutical and biotech industries.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a Remote Medical Monitor, and why are they important?

To thrive as a Remote Medical Monitor, you need a medical degree (MD or equivalent), clinical experience, and a strong understanding of clinical trial protocols and regulations. Familiarity with clinical trial management systems (CTMS), electronic data capture (EDC) platforms, and Good Clinical Practice (GCP) certification are typically required. Excellent analytical skills, attention to detail, and effective remote communication are vital soft skills for this role. These abilities ensure accurate oversight of patient safety and data integrity in decentralized clinical trials.
